Home
last modified time | relevance | path

Searched refs:lv_indev_drv_t (Results 1 – 3 of 3) sorted by relevance

/AliOS-Things-master/components/littlevgl/porting/
A Dlv_port_indev_template.c27 static bool touchpad_read(lv_indev_drv_t * indev_drv, lv_indev_data_t * data);
32 static bool mouse_read(lv_indev_drv_t * indev_drv, lv_indev_data_t * data);
37 static bool keypad_read(lv_indev_drv_t * indev_drv, lv_indev_data_t * data);
41 static bool encoder_read(lv_indev_drv_t * indev_drv, lv_indev_data_t * data);
45 static bool button_read(lv_indev_drv_t * indev_drv, lv_indev_data_t * data);
83 lv_indev_drv_t indev_drv;
190 static bool touchpad_read(lv_indev_drv_t * indev_drv, lv_indev_data_t * data)
240 static bool mouse_read(lv_indev_drv_t * indev_drv, lv_indev_data_t * data)
284 static bool keypad_read(lv_indev_drv_t * indev_drv, lv_indev_data_t * data)
345 static bool encoder_read(lv_indev_drv_t * indev_drv, lv_indev_data_t * data)
[all …]
/AliOS-Things-master/components/littlevgl/src/lv_hal/
A Dlv_hal_indev.c51 void lv_indev_drv_init(lv_indev_drv_t * driver) in lv_indev_drv_init()
53 memset(driver, 0, sizeof(lv_indev_drv_t)); in lv_indev_drv_init()
67 lv_indev_t * lv_indev_drv_register(lv_indev_drv_t * driver) in lv_indev_drv_register()
85 memcpy(&indev->driver, driver, sizeof(lv_indev_drv_t)); in lv_indev_drv_register()
102 void lv_indev_drv_update(lv_indev_t * indev, lv_indev_drv_t * new_drv) in lv_indev_drv_update()
104 memcpy(&indev->driver, new_drv, sizeof(lv_indev_drv_t)); in lv_indev_drv_update()
A Dlv_hal_indev.h105 } lv_indev_drv_t; typedef
155 lv_indev_drv_t driver;
173 void lv_indev_drv_init(lv_indev_drv_t * driver);
180 lv_indev_t * lv_indev_drv_register(lv_indev_drv_t * driver);
187 void lv_indev_drv_update(lv_indev_t * indev, lv_indev_drv_t * new_drv);

Completed in 4 milliseconds